How can I download transaction logs for my cryptocurrency wallet?

I want to keep track of all the transactions made with my cryptocurrency wallet. How can I download the transaction logs for my wallet?

- To download transaction logs for your cryptocurrency wallet, you will need to access your wallet provider's website or application. Each wallet provider may have a different method for downloading transaction logs, but generally, you can find this option in the settings or account section. Look for an option like 'Download transaction history' or 'Export transaction logs.' Once you find it, follow the instructions to download the logs in a suitable format, such as CSV or PDF. This will allow you to keep a record of all your wallet transactions for future reference.

- Downloading transaction logs for your cryptocurrency wallet is a simple process. First, log in to your wallet provider's website or app. Then, navigate to the 'Transaction History' or 'Account Activity' section. Look for an option to export or download the transaction logs. Click on it and choose the desired format, such as CSV or Excel. Finally, click on the 'Download' button to save the transaction logs to your device. With the downloaded logs, you can easily track and analyze your cryptocurrency transactions.
